Common Sesotho Phrases in Esperanto

Phrase Meaning
Lumela! Saluton!
Khotsong! Bonan matenon!
Lumelang! Bonan posttagmezon!
Lumelang! Bonan vesperon!
Lumela motsoalle oa ka! Saluton mia amiko!
U phela joang? Kiel vi fartas?
Kea phela ke a leboha! Mi fartas bone, dankon!
ke ne ke u hopotse vi mankis al mi
Ke leboha haholo)! Dankegon)!
Ho lebohile nna! Ne dankinde!
Kena! Envenu!
Eba le letsatsi le monate! Havu bonan tagon!
Phrase Meaning
Sala hantle! Ĝis revido!
Letsatsi le monate la tsoalo! Feliĉan naskiĝtagon!
Lebitso la hau ke mang? Kiel vi nomiĝas?
U lula kae? Kie vi loĝas?
Nka fuoa nomoro ea hau ea mohala? Ĉu mi povas havi vian telefonnumeron?
kea u rata mi amas vin
U khethehile haholo! Vi estas tre speciala!
Ha ke utloisise! Mi ne komprenas!
A na u ka nthusa? Ĉu vi povas helpi min?
Letsetsa ambulense! Voku la ambulancon!
Letsetsa ngaka! Voku kuraciston!
Tlalehela mapolesa! Voku la policon!
Setso le batho ba ne ba thahasellisa haholo La kulturo kaj homoj estis tre interesaj

About Esperanto Language

According to Wikipedia.org, Esperanto is the world's most widely spoken international language. It is created by Polish ophthalmologist L. L. Zamenhof in 1887. The language was created to be used as the universal second language for international communication. Esperanto is spoken in Europe, East Asia, and South America. As a constructed language, Esperanto holds a middle ground between "naturalistic" constructed languages. Esperanto's vocabulary, syntax, and semantics are inspired by the Standard Average European languages. The vocabulary derives from Romance languages and is similar to many Germanic languages. The most notable features of the language are the prefixes and suffixes. The language is easy to adapt roots and can generate words, to make it possible to communicate effectively with a little set of words.
